Lucky Bisht is an Indian screenwriter,[6] former Indian Spy,[7] NSG Commando,[8] body guard of Narendra Modi[9] & other notable Indian political leaders[10] including former Home Minister of India Rajnath Singh, former Chief Minister of Punjab Parkash Singh Badal, former Chief Minister of Andhra Pradesh Chandrababu Naidu, former Chief Minister of Assam Tarun Gogoi, and senior BJP leader L. K. Advani.[11]
Early life & Military career
Lucky Bisht was born in Gangolihat in Pithoragarh district of Uttarakhand and joined the Special forces at the age of 16 in 2003.[12] He spent two and half years in Israel for completing his special Spy and Commando training. After returning from there, he did a job in Insurgency in Asia, Africa, Hayti, Northeast India.
Lucky Bisht was also the security officer of Narendra Modi (when he was the Chief minister of Gujarat).[13]In 2009 he was selected as the best commando of National Security Guard.[5]In 2022 Lucky Singh was interviewed by India's most renowned crime writer and author Hussain Zaidi about his life,[14] career and exploits across the globe in the intelligence field as an agent for RAW Research and Analysis Wing.[15][16] When USA President Barack Obama was in India for the nation tour on 8 November 2010, Lucky Bisht played an eminent role in security detail.[17][18] He has worked with numerous government security agencies such as National Security Guard, Indian Army, Research and Analysis Wing, Special Forces, Assam Rifles and has led missions in various countries.[19]
Indian film Industry
Lucky Bisht entered the Indian film industry as a writer[20][21] in 2019. As of date he has a plethora of projects under development[22] He also has a biopic being written about him by prolific writer Hussain Zaidi the renowned author and crime reporter.[23][24]
Controversy
Bisht is the man accused in the double murder case of Uttarakhand's biggest gangsters.[25] On 5 September 2011, Uttarakhand Police imposed a double murder charge of Uttarakhand's biggest gangsters his companion on Lucky[clarification needed].[26] He was jailed for over three years and was moved to 11 jails,[2]and released on 11 March 2015. The Nainital district court gave him a clean chit on 6 March 2018 due to lack of evidence.[27][28] Lucky again joined the Special Forces in 2015 and retired in 2019. He started his career in Bollywood by launching his own production house "Lucky Commando Films" in 2019.[29][30]
